Angola is awesome

More
22 Aug 2012 00:36 #133104 by Hatchling
Angola is awesome was created by Hatchling
Angola is so awesome. It has perfect balance between randomness and control. The rules are very nicely streamlined (and very easy to learn) while still allowing for some nice chrome and variation. Very nice depth, but, amazingly, even with analytical players, there is little or no downtime -- this is not only because of the streamlined rules, but also because the really big decisions are simultaneous (and so easy to reign in those prone to over-analysis). The game rewards smart play and punishes recklessness, but it also avoids one-sided contests while still moving everyone forward to a resolution. The combat has just the right amount of room for lucky swings, but still preserves a very mature and balanced probabilities in the determination of outcomes. Just the right balance between hidden and public information. Great tension. In short, I cannot imagine a better multiplayer wargame for 4 players.

Many of us are in our first PBEM games, I'm leaning toward your conclusion. It's damn good fun.

Though I must say the one thing that is really lacking is the fog of war. If you had a piece of paper there would be virtually none, to be honest. You can observe most things being deployed and it's rare that stacks swap units to potentially increase the fog.
